The AVPR1100H63 is a high-power pulsed RF amplifier operating from 1.025–1.15 GHz, designed for radar and other demanding pulsed RF systems. Built on advanced GaN technology, it delivers a minimum peak output power of 2000W in a compact solid-state platform.

Low Drive Power, Simplified Integration
With only 0 dBm input drive required at rated Psat, the AVPR1100H63 reduces the need for additional driver stages, enabling a more compact and efficient RF system design.

 

Flexible Pulse Capability

Supporting pulse widths from 10μs to 200μs and duty cycles up to 15%, the amplifier accommodates a wide range of pulse formats for different radar operating requirements.

 

Production-Proven Reliability

Integrated protection functions—including over-current, over-temperature, pulse-width, and duty-cycle protection—help ensure stable operation. The design has already been validated through volume production, offering customers greater confidence in deployment.
